Are there emerging trends that we could leverage in our strategy?\"\n\n[end sys2]\n\n[sys1]\nTo address this shift, consider a strategy that incorporates both digital-only offerings and educational campaigns about the benefits of digital solutions.\nUse insights from customer feedback and current trends to guide product development.\nFocus on flexibility and adaptation to cater to different customer segments.\n[end sys1]\n\n\nQ:\n\nCan I optimise this MySQL query?\n\nMy SQL is\nSELECT authors.*, COUNT(*) FROM authors\n    INNER JOIN resources_authors ON authors.author_id=resources_authors.author_id\nWHERE\n    resource_id IN\n        (SELECT resource_id FROM resources_authors WHERE author_id = '1313')\n    AND authors.author_id != '1313'\n GROUP BY authors.author_id`\n\nI have indexes on all the fields in the query, but I still get a Using temporary; Using Filesort.\nid  select_type         table             type            possible_keys                         key      key_len   ref                rows   Extra\n1   PRIMARY             authors           ALL             PRIMARY                               NULL        NULL   NULL               16025  Using where; Using temporary; Using filesort\n1   PRIMARY             resources_authors ref             author_id                             author_id      4   authors.author_id      3  Using where\n2   DEPENDENT SUBQUERY  resources_authors unique_subquery resource_id,author_id,resource_id_2   resource_id  156   func,const             1  Using index; Using where\n\nHow can I improve my query, or table structure, to speed this query up?\nThere's an SQL Fiddle here, if you'd like to experiment: http://sqlfiddle.com/#!2/96d57/2/0\n\nA:\n\nI would approach it a different way by doing a \"PreQuery\".  Get a list of all authors who have have a common resource count to another author, but to NOT include the original author in the final list.  Once those authors are determined, get their name/contact info and the total count of common resources, but not the SPECIFIC resources that were in common.  That would be a slightly different query.\nNow, the query.  to help optimize the query, I would have two indexes on \none on just the (author_id)\nanother combination on (resource_id, author_id)\nwhich you already have.\nNow to explain the inner query.  Do that part on its own first and you can see the execution plan will utilize the index.  The intent here, the query starts with the resource authors but only cares about one specific author (where clause) which will keep this result set very short.  That is IMMEDIATELY joined to the resource authors table again, but ONLY based on the same RESOURCE and the author IS NOT the primary one (from the where clause) giving you only those OTHER authors.  By adding a COUNT(), we are now identifying how many for each respective offer have common resources, grouped by author returning one entry per author.  Finally take that \"PreQuery\" result set (all records already prequalified above), and join to the authors.  Get details and count() and done.\nSELECT \n      A.*,\n      PreQuery.CommonResources\n   from \n      ( SELECT \n              ra2.author_id,\n              COUNT(*) as CommonResources\n           FROM \n              resources_authors ra1\n                 JOIN resources_authors ra2\n                    ON ra1.resource_id = ra2.resource_id\n                    AND NOT ra1.author_id = ra2.author_id\n           WHERE \n              ra1.author_id = 1313 \n           GROUP BY\n              ra2.author_id ) PreQuery\n      JOIN authors A\n         ON PreQuery.author_id = A.author_id\n\n"},{"assistant_initiates":false,"asst_text":"[sys1]\nThe Shimano PD-M324 pedals are versatile, featuring both SPD bindings and standard cages.\nThey cater to both cleated and regular shoe users, making them ideal for diverse riding preferences.\nTheir design emphasizes durability and practicality, thanks to sealed bearings and chromoly axles.\n[end sys1]\n\n[sys2]\n**2.1 Understand the Problem:**\nThe focus is to comprehend how the flexibility of Shimano PD-M324 pedals can appeal to a broad user base and enhance customer satisfaction.\n\n*Reflection:*\n\"I understand the product's dual functionality is a huge selling point, but what specific needs of diverse riders does it fulfill? Are there emerging trends that we could leverage in our strategy?\"\n\n[end sys2]\n\n[sys1]\nTo address this shift, consider a strategy that incorporates both digital-only offerings and educational campaigns about the benefits of digital solutions.\nUse insights from customer feedback and current trends to guide product development.\nFocus on flexibility and adaptation to cater to different customer segments.\n[end sys1]\n\n\n[A Giant Right Coronary Artery Aneurysm Exceeding 8-cm in Size].\nA coronary artery aneurysm(CAA) that exceeds 20 mm in diameter is rare. In this case report, we describe the operative correction of a giant right CAA measuring greater than 8 cm in diameter. A 51-year-old male with a history of Kawasaki disease at 7 years of age was admitted to our hospital for evaluation of an abnormal shadow on a chest radiograph. Multi-detector row computed tomography (MDCT) demonstrated a giant, 82-mm right coronary aneurysm in the right atrioventricular groove with a layered thrombus. The patient underwent aneurysmectomy and coronary artery bypass grafting using the right internal thoracic artery under cardiopulmonary bypass. The postoperative course was uneventful, and postoperative MDCT revealed complete resection of the aneurysm and good patency of the bypass graft. The patient was discharged on the 8th postoperative day in good health."},{"assistant_initiates":false,"asst_text":"[sys1]\nPresident Trump agreed to add new Medicaid restrictions to the House Republican health care bill. Are there emerging trends that we could leverage in our strategy?\"\n\n[end sys2]\n\n[sys1]\nTo address this shift, consider a strategy that incorporates both digital-only offerings and educational campaigns about the benefits of digital solutions.\nUse insights from customer feedback and current trends to guide product development.\nFocus on flexibility and adaptation to cater to different customer segments.\n[end sys1]\n\n\nWASHINGTON \u2013 President Donald Trump agreed to add fresh Medicaid curbs to the House Republican health care bill Friday, bolstering the measure with support from some conservative lawmakers but leaving its prospects wobbly. House leaders discussed other amendments calibrated to round up votes and scheduled a showdown vote Thursday.\n\n\u201cI just want to let the world know I am 100 percent in favor\u201d of the measure, Trump said at the White House after meeting around a dozen House lawmakers and shaking hands on revisions. \u201cWe\u2019re going to have a health care plan that\u2019s going to be second to none.\u201d\n\nWhile the rapid-fire events seemed to build momentum for the pivotal GOP legislation, its fate remained clouded. One leading House conservative said the alterations were insufficient and claimed enough allies to sink the measure, and support among moderates remained uncertain.\n\n\u201cMy whip count indicates that there are 40 no\u2019s,\u201d enough to defeat the bill, said Rep. Mark Meadows, R-N.C., who leads the hard-line House Freedom Caucus. He said the change \u201cdoesn\u2019t move the ball more than a couple yards on a very long playing field.\u201d\n\nAcross the Capitol, Sen. Dean Heller, R-Nev., facing re-election next year, became the fourth Republican senator to announce his opposition. That left Senate GOP leaders at least two votes shy of what they\u2019d need to prevail.\n\nCongressional Democrats remain solidly opposed to the GOP effort.\n\nThursday will mark the seventh anniversary of when Obama signed his health overhaul into law, one of his milestone domestic achievements enacted over unanimous GOP opposition. Beyond that symbolism, Republican leaders hope to allow time for Congress to complete the measure before an early April recess exposes lawmakers to two weeks of lobbying and town hall pressure tactics by activists, doctors, hospitals and other opponents.\n\nThe Republican bill would kill much of former President Barack Obama\u2019s health care law, including tax penalties for people who don\u2019t buy insurance and its expansion of Medicaid, the federal-state health program for the poor. It would create new tax credits that would be less generous than current federal subsidies for many consumers, and repeal levies on the wealthy and medical firms that helped finance Obama\u2019s expansion of coverage to 20 million Americans.\n\nTrump\u2019s deal with lawmakers would let states impose work requirements on some of Medicaid\u2019s roughly 60 million recipients. The condition would apply to healthy people with no dependents, a White House official said.\n\nThe agreement would let states accept lump-sum federal payments for Medicaid, instead of an amount that would grow with the number of beneficiaries. The program currently costs the federal government about $370 billion annually and covers costs no matter the amounts.\n\nAlso, any additional states that expand Medicaid would not receive the additional federal money Obama\u2019s law provided them for doing so. Thirty-one states have enlarged their Medicaid rolls under the law.\n\n\u201cThese changes definitely strengthen our numbers,\u201d said the House GOP\u2019s top vote counter, Rep. Steve Scalise of Louisiana, among Trump\u2019s guests Friday. \u201cBut they also show that President Trump is all-in now\u201d to help win converts.\n\nThose accepting the agreement included Rep. Mark Walker, R-N.C., leader of the Republican Study Committee, a large group of House conservatives.\n\nIt seemed clear that GOP leaders remained short of the 216 votes they\u2019ll need, and additional changes were in the works.\n\nRep. Tom McClintock, R-Calif., said he\u2019d been assured by House Speaker Paul Ryan, R-Wis., that the bill\u2019s tax credit would be adjusted to focus more benefits on lower-income people.\n\nRep. Robert Aderholt, R-Ala., among those who met with Trump, said the president \u201ctold his people\u201d to work on changes making the measure more generous for lower-earning and older Americans.\n\n\u201cEverything has to be a change that would increase the vote count,\u201d Scalise said.\n\nConservatives seemed unlikely to achieve their demands that the GOP bill\u2019s phase-out of Obama\u2019s Medicaid expansion \u2013 now 2020 \u2013 be accelerated to next year and that the credit be denied people with little or no tax liability. Centrists remained wary of yanking constituents from coverage. Many represent states where voters have gained Medicaid and other insurance under the 2010 statute.\n\n\u201cWe\u2019ll see what changes they\u2019re going to make,\u201d said Rep. Charlie Dent, R-Pa.\n\nIn a report this week that prompted many GOP lawmakers to emerge as opponents, the nonpartisan Congressional Budget Office said the legislation would leave 24 million people uninsured in a decade, including 14 million next year, and boost out-of-pocket costs for many.\n\nHeller joined three fellow GOP senators in opposing the bill: Susan Collins of Maine, Rand Paul of Kentucky and Mike Lee of Utah. Republican Sens. Tom Cotton of Arkansas and Ted Cruz of Texas have voiced strong objections, and Senate moderates don\u2019t want to boot constituents off coverage.\n\nRepublicans have a 52-48 Senate majority.\n\nNevada has expanded Medicaid and GOP Gov.
